It’s not unusual to see a ride or 2 shut down for a little while in Disney World. Whether the delay is due to weather, technical difficulties, or other reasons, we usually see the rides open back up shortly after closing. But today it seems like the Disney World rides are having a harder time staying open than usual!
We’re in the Disney World parks every day, and we pay attention to which rides are closed at any given time. Today, we’ve already seen THREE popular rides shut down, just in the last few hours.
We first noticed that Frozen Ever After is closed in EPCOT. This popular ride takes visitors through the story of Frozen, and it’s not unusual to see wait times over an hour for the attraction.
The ride shut down pretty early in the day and was still closed about an hour later. Cast Members outside were playing a Frozen-themed picture match game with guests.
Over in Magic Kingdom, the PeopleMover shut down as well. When we were there, we spotted Cast Members giving guests who had been in line for the ride a Lightning Lane pass to return later on today when the ride reopened. Note that this doesn’t always happen — if you’re in line when a ride shuts down, you can ask about Lightning Lane passes, but they’re not guaranteed.

We recommend keeping an eye on the My Disney Experience app throughout the day to avoid running into closed rides during your vacation. You can click on the map feature to see which rides are down and what wait times are like for the rides that are open.
If your favorite ride is closed, keep watching the app to find out when it reopens. Cast Members may have an idea about a reopening time, so ask around as well. As soon as the ride is open again, head straight there in order to get shorter wait times!
